Six vehicles involved in accident at Kasoa

Kasoa (C/R), June 5, GNA – Kwesi Opoku, the 35-year-old tipper truck driver who bolted after his truck had been involved in an accident with five taxi cabs resulting in the death of one of drivers, has surrendered to the Kasoa police. The Kasoa area Commander of the Motor Traffic and Transport Unit (MTTU) Assistant Superintendent of Police Michael Roland Nayaaba said this to the Ghana News Agency at Kasoa on Thursday. He said on June 3, Opoku’s truck crashed into five taxi cabs near the Old Police Station at Kasoa one of taxi drivers, Seth Insabotey, was killed on the spot. Opoku took to his heels but reported himself with his car owner on June 04 and has been placed in custody.
